Infant nutrition: effects of lipid on later life

Insights

Dietary fat intake significantly impacts infant development by altering cell membranes. Understanding how formula fatty acid composition affects growth, vision, and cognition is crucial for optimal infant nutrition.

Area of Science:

  • Nutrition Science
  • Biochemistry
  • Developmental Pediatrics

Background:

  • Dietary fats are essential components of cell membranes, influencing their structure and function.
  • Early nutrition, particularly during infancy, plays a critical role in long-term health and development.
  • The impact of specific fatty acid compositions in infant formulas on physiological outcomes is an area of ongoing research.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To examine the functional consequences of dietary fat-induced alterations in phospholipid composition in infants.
  • To investigate how varying fatty acid profiles in infant formulas affect key developmental indices.
  • To highlight the need for further research into the effects of early nutrition on infant development.

Main Methods:

  • Analysis of phospholipid composition in infant membranes.
  • Assessment of biochemical and physiological markers related to growth.
  • Evaluation of indices associated with visual and cognitive function in infants fed different formulas.

Main Results:

  • Dietary fat significantly modifies phospholipid composition across all cellular membranes.
  • Alterations in formula fatty acid content correlate with changes in growth, vision, and cognitive function indicators.
  • The functional outcomes of these dietary-induced membrane changes are starting to be understood.

Conclusions:

  • Early nutrition, specifically the fatty acid composition of infant formula, has a demonstrable impact on infant development.
  • Further comprehensive studies are required to fully elucidate the long-term effects of early dietary fat intake.
  • Optimizing infant formula composition based on fatty acid profiles may enhance infant growth, vision, and cognitive outcomes.
